This is a very a spontaneous thing (8pm tonight after wine) but following trundle wheel measurement and discovering that up and down the avenue where I live for a half marathon is 70 laps I will be starting at 11am  tomorrow (Sunday 26th) I will be wearing my running club vest to raise funds for our wonderful NHS!

Social distancing will be followed.

This time last year I was privileged to run the London Marathon which is a memory that will stay will me forever and I’m sorry for my fellow runners who have a place and won’t be at the start line tomorrow, your time to shine is not far away!

If Captain Tom Moore can do this, then so can I!
